Abstract
The utility model discloses a swing type curved surface amusement device, which comprises: a support base; a curved surface component arranged on the supporting seat; a passenger seating mechanism slidable on the curved member and adapted to seat a passenger; a rotating mechanism driving the curved surface component to rotate; a swing mechanism capable of driving the curved surface component to swing is further arranged between the supporting seat and the curved surface component. According to the utility model, the curved surface component is arranged on the supporting seat, and after the rotating mechanism drives the curved surface component to rotate, the passenger riding mechanism can automatically slide on the curved surface component under the action of centrifugal force, and the passenger riding mechanism does not need to be driven by a driving mechanism to slide on the curved surface component, so that the structure is simple, and the cost is low.

The utility model relates to amusement equipment, in particular to swinging type curved surface amusement equipment.
[ background of the utility model ]
The existing track swinging type amusement equipment is structurally characterized in that a scooter is arranged on a crescent rail, a swinging mechanism capable of driving the crescent rail to swing is arranged at the lower part of the crescent rail, and the scooter can slide on the crescent rail in a reciprocating swinging mode after the swinging mechanism drives the crescent rail to swing.
The prior structure has the defects that: the sliding vehicle can slide on the crescent rail in a reciprocating swing mode only by arranging the swing mechanism, namely, a power mechanism for driving the crescent rail to swing is arranged, so that the cost of the rail swing type amusement equipment is increased, the structure is more complex, and the cost is higher.
[ Utility model ] content
The utility model aims to overcome the defects of the prior art and provides the swinging type curved surface amusement equipment which is simple in structure and low in cost, does not need a driving mechanism to drive the passenger riding mechanism to slide on the curved surface track assembly, and can slide on the curved surface track assembly by self.

[ detailed description ] embodiments
The utility model will be further described with reference to the accompanying drawings in which:
as shown in fig. 1, a rocking type curved amusement apparatus includes: a support base 1; a curved surface component 2 arranged on the supporting seat 1; a passenger seating mechanism 3 slidable on the curved member 2 and on which a passenger can be seated; a rotating mechanism 4 for driving the curved surface component 2 to rotate. According to the utility model, after the rotating mechanism 4 drives the curved surface component 2 to rotate, the passenger riding mechanism 3 can slide on the curved surface component 2 under the action of centrifugal force, and a driving mechanism is not required to drive the passenger riding mechanism 3 to slide on the curved surface component 2, so that the structure is simple, and the cost is low.
As shown in fig. 2 and 3, in order to increase the irritation and to make the passenger seat mechanism 3 slide on the curved surface component 2 more quickly, a swing mechanism 5 capable of driving the curved surface component 2 to swing is further arranged between the support base 1 and the curved surface component 2. The swing mechanism 5 comprises a swing arm 51 connected between the support base 1 and the curved surface component 2, and the swing arm 51 is connected with a swing driving device 52 for driving the swing arm to swing. The lower part of the swing arm 51 is hinged with the supporting seat 1, and the upper part of the swing arm 51 is connected with the curved surface component 2 through the slewing bearing 6.
The rotating mechanism 4 of the present invention comprises a gear disc 41 disposed at the lower part of the curved surface component 2, and the supporting base 1 is provided with a pinion 42 engaged with the gear disc 41, and a motor 43 for driving the pinion 42 to rotate.
The curved surface assembly 2 of the present invention includes a curved surface track 21. The curved surface track 21 is any one of a hemispherical surface, an arc, a hyperboloid and an irregular curved surface.
The outer edge of the curved track 21 of the utility model is provided with an anti-collision device. Taking the curved track 21 as a hemisphere, a ring of anti-collision devices are disposed on the outer edge of the hemispherical sliding curved surface 6 to prevent the passenger riding mechanism 3 from sliding out of the sliding curved surface 6.
The lower part of the curved track 21 of the utility model is fixed with the supporting seat 1 through a supporting frame 22. The supporting frame 22 includes a bottom frame 221, a plurality of supporting rods 222 are disposed on the bottom frame 221, and upper portions of the plurality of supporting rods 222 are fixed to a lower portion of the curved track 21. The support bar 222 and the bottom frame 221 of the present invention may be of an integral structure or of a separate structure.
The passenger riding mechanism 3 of the present invention includes a cabin 31, and a plurality of sets of universal wheels 32 are provided under the cabin 31.
The support base 1 of the utility model can be fixed on the ground or a platform vertically or obliquely.
